High-Vis clothing is designed to make the person wearing it more visible in all lighting conditions, including daylight and under illumination by vehicle headlights in the dark. The international standard is primarily aimed at ensuring the safety of workers who are at risk of being hit by vehicles or moving equipment whilst at work. EN ISO 20471 ensures garments meet the following requirements:



COLOUR AND REFLECTIVITY

The garment must have fluorescent colours that are easy to spot and materials, such as reflective tape,  that reflect light in low light conditions, helping the wearer to be seen.


DESIGN

The garment design must ensure maximum visibility of the wearer from all angles, even when they are moving.


DURABILITY

The garment must retain its protective qualities over time. There is strict criteria for maintaining the colour intensity and how the reflective materials (comprising tiny glass particles) perform after repeated washing.


VISIBILITY

The garment should contain a minimum amount of colour and reflectivity to keep the wearer safe. This is classified into three classes which are decided by how much fluorescent fabric and reflective material is visible when worn.


Class 1: Minimum level of protection required for any persons working on a private road or to be used in conjunction with a higher classed garment. Must incorporate a minimum of 0.14m² of background material and 0.10 m2 of retro-reflective material. 

(2 metres of 5cm wide reflective tape.)

Class 2: Intermediate level of protection. Required for any persons working or near A and B class roads, also for delivery drivers. Must incorporate a minimum of 0.50 m2 of background material and 0.13 m2 of retro-reflective material. 

(2.60 metres of 5cm wide reflective tape.)

Class 3: The highest level of protection. Required for any persons working on or near motorways or dual carriageways or airports. Must incorporate a minimum of 0.80 m2 of background material and 0.20 m2 of retro-reflective material. 

(4 metres of 5 cm wide reflective tape.)
